Dishes
Double MeatballsA Chinese dish made with pork and shrimp meatballs, typically steamed or boiled, offering a tender and flavorful experience.
Papaya and Aloe Vera Steamed ChickenA refreshing Cantonese dish made by steaming chicken with papaya and aloe vera, offering a light and nourishing flavor.
Braised Goose Hot PotA hearty hot pot featuring braised goose meat, slow-cooked with spices and vegetables for a rich, savory flavor.
Frog Hot PotA spicy hot pot featuring fresh frogs cooked in a flavorful broth with chili and Sichuan pepper, popular in Sichuan cuisine.
Free-range chickenThis dish features free-range chicken as its main ingredient, carefully prepared to yield tender meat and rich broth. During cooking, the chicken is first cut into pieces and marinated with a specially crafted seasoning. It is then cooked using stir-frying and stewing techniques, allowing the meat to fully absorb the essence of the seasonings and deliver a unique taste.
Intoxicating Aromatic Roast ChickenWhole chicken marinated and roasted using traditional methods, resulting in golden crispy skin and tender juicy meat. The distinctive flavor comes from soaking in a brine of yellow wine, star anise, cinnamon, and other spices, imparting rich wine aroma and complex fragrance.
Fragrant Drunk ChickenA Chinese dish made by marinating chicken in yellow wine and seasonings, then steaming it to achieve tender meat with a rich aroma.
Leek DelightLeek Delight is made from fresh leeks, quickly blanched and chilled before being lightly tossed with salt and sesame oil. Crisp and refreshing, it highlights the natural fragrance and mild spiciness of leeks.
